Crispy Italian Cod Fritters (Polpette di Merluzzo)

Italian Cod Fritters (polpette di merluzzo) are a quick and delicious way to enjoy fish in a fun, new form.You can make them using fresh cod fillets from your fishmonger or even frozen fillets, which are handy to keep in the freezer for whenever you need them.Besides the cod, you only need a few simple ingredients you likely already have at home: eggs, chopped parsley, bread, and grated Parmigiano Reggiano cheese.

Ingredients

Servings

For the Cod Balls

  • 500 g cod 1.1 pound, fillets
  • 2 egg
  • 50 g parmigiano reggiano - ½ cup of grated
  • 100 g bread - ~3 slices
  • 1 clove garlic
  • 2 tablespoon parsley - chopped
  • ½ lemon - the zest
  • salt - to taste

For the Breading

  • 4 tablespoons flour
  • 4 tablespoons breadcrumbs

For Frying

  • 1 liter vegetable oil - 4 cups of peanut oil or another vegetable oil for frying

Instructions

  1. To start making the cod fritters, first remove any bones from the cod fillets using a pair of tweezers. Then, cut the fillets into smaller pieces. Rinse the pieces under cold water and pat them dry with paper towels to remove any moisture.
  2. Cut the cod fillets into smaller chunks and place them in a blender.
  3. Add the bread, making sure to remove any hard crust. Blend everything together until you get a smooth mixture without any large pieces.
  4. Transfer the blended cod mixture to a bowl. Add the minced garlic and chopped parsley to give it extra flavor. Then, mix in the eggs and grated Parmigiano cheese. Season the mixture with a pinch of salt. Stir everything together well.
  5. Add the grated zest of about half of an organic lemon. This will give the fritters a fresh, zesty flavor.
  6. Mix again and let the mixture rest for about 10 minutes to help the flavors blend.
  7. While the mixture is resting, prepare the coating. In a separate bowl, combine the flour and breadcrumbs. This will be used to coat the fritters before frying.
  8. Form medium-sized balls or patties from the cod mixture. Roll each one in the flour and breadcrumb mixture, making sure they are evenly coated.
  9. Place them on a floured plate once they are ready. Heat the oil in a frying pan and, when it’s hot enough, fry the fritters a few at a time. Cook them until they turn golden brown.
  10. Use a slotted spoon to remove the fritters from the oil and place them on paper towels to drain off any excess grease.
